Ingredients

  • 1 cup flour
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 egg
  • 1 cup milk
  • 2 tablespoons butter

Instructions

Step 1: Mix Dry Ingredients

Combine flour, sugar, and baking powder.

Step 2: Add Wet Ingredients

Add milk, egg, and melted butter.

Mix gently.

Step 3: Cook Pancakes

Pour batter onto a hot pan.

Cook until bubbles form.

Flip and cook the other side.

Tips for Fluffy Pancakes

Don’t Overmix Batter

Overmixing makes pancakes dense.

Use Medium Heat

High heat burns the outside quickly.

Let Batter Rest

Resting improves texture.

Grease the Pan Lightly

Too much oil affects browning.

Serve Fresh

Pancakes taste best hot.
